Output ded777f4d4f7a84714fca9509477ae5c809bdbe1e5475f92b72a09e7d08060ad:0

value
11599409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c31598515e390587745d0298950774a4396b31f OP_EQUAL
address
3BZ628wpYFVuRLzpxrURZ7PV6gpovA9Lm2
transaction
ded777f4d4f7a84714fca9509477ae5c809bdbe1e5475f92b72a09e7d08060ad
confirmations
377573
spent
true